New restaurant for Tewkesbury
A new restaurant is to open in Tewkesbury.
Chef Ryan Bennett plans to open Owen’s in Church Street on Tuesday, January 26.

The 32-year-old will run the business on the former Aubergine restaurant site.
He said: “We’re going to generally spruce it up a bit and create at least six jobs.
“It will help keep local trade going as we’re definitely going to try to use local produce.
“The food will be home-made, with a modern British theme.”
The opening of a new business is better news for the town, which has suffered recent blows with the closure of The Riverside nightclub and ladies’ fashion shop Carole Ann.
Ryan added: “Hopefully, we are getting the word around that not all premises in Tewkesbury are closing down. There are green shoots everywhere.”
Ryan has used his own middle name for his new restaurant.
